This is the 2nd and final book in the series and straight away I fell back in love with the characters and this world. We pick up a little while after book 1 where Dante is trying to find purpose since he lost his powers and Alessa is finishing up her tour with her Fontes after they all saved the world from the demon attack.

Alessa wants a quite life with Dante but he cant rest he has no powers, he cant touch Alessa as her power will hurt him and he has a vision of more pain to come from the Gods.

Dante & Alessa go to find Dante's people the exiled Ghiotte who he believes they need to help him but this comes with its challenges due to generations of hate between the Ghiotte & Saverio people. This made for some funny banter between characters and also Dante character ARC this book where he feels torn between his heritage and finding his people and Alessa and their love.

The last few chapters of this book was so emotional and I didn't know what was going to happen right up to the end.
